Here&#8217;s some of its advice. Some obvious, but some you never thought of:<\/p>\n<p style=\"padding-left: 30px; text-align: left;\">CARRY ONLY WHAT YOU NEED<\/p>\n<p style=\"padding-left: 30px; text-align: left;\">The less personal information you have with you, the better off you will be if your purse or wallet is stolen. For example, do not carry your Social Security or Medicare card with you, since they are rarely needed.<\/p>\n<p style=\"padding-left: 30px; text-align: left;\">IMMEDIATELY REPORT LOST OR STOLEN CREDIT CARDS<\/p>\n<p style=\"padding-left: 30px; text-align: left;\">Call each issuer and ask to have the stolen card accounts closed and new ones opened to replace them.<\/p>\n<p style=\"padding-left: 30px; text-align: left;\">J.P. Morgan-and most other financial institutions-will block payments on checks reported lost or stolen. Review orders of new checks to make sure none have been stolen in transit. (Note: Thieves often steal checks from the middle of a checkbook, so review the entire book.) Also, review your statement for counterfeit checks, and be sure the checks that clear the bank were written by you.<\/p>\n<p style=\"padding-left: 30px; text-align: left;\">DON&#8217;T PREPRINT PERSONAL DATA ON CHECKS<\/p>\n<p style=\"padding-left: 30px; text-align: left;\">Your checks should only provide necessary information. Phone numbers, Social Security numbers and personal information beyond name and address should not be included. (Harry&#8217;s comment. I don&#8217;t think you need your address, either.)<\/p>\n<p style=\"padding-left: 30px; text-align: left;\">GUARD PINS AND PASSWORDS<\/p>\n<p style=\"padding-left: 30px; text-align: left;\">Do not write your personal identification numbers (PINs) on your ATM, debit or credit cards-or store PINs with your cards. \u0007 Do not create PINs or passwords using information that can be guessed easily (birthdays, addresses or children&#8217;s names). \u0007 Create strong passwords with a combination of numbers and upper- and lowercase letters. Avoid using the top five most popular passwords:<\/p>\n<p style=\"padding-left: 30px; text-align: left;\">1 Password<br \/>\n2 123456<br \/>\n3 12345678<br \/>\n4 1234<br \/>\n5 qwerty<\/p>\n<p style=\"padding-left: 30px; text-align: left;\">Set your laptop to require a password when it is turned on, especially when you are traveling.<\/p>\n<p style=\"padding-left: 30px; text-align: left;\">BE ALERT TO TELEPHONE SCAMS<\/p>\n<p style=\"padding-left: 30px; text-align: left;\">Be wary about providing personal information to telephone callers you do not know. Don&#8217;t respond if you don&#8217;t feel comfortable doing so. Fraudsters pose as research or financial firms.<\/p>\n<p style=\"padding-left: 30px; text-align: left;\">FIND ANOTHER WAY TO PAY<\/p>\n<p style=\"padding-left: 30px; text-align: left;\">Consider using online bill pay.<\/p>\n<p style=\"padding-left: 30px; text-align: left;\">OPT FOR PAPERLESS STATEMENTS<\/p>\n<p style=\"padding-left: 30px; text-align: left;\">Safely print your statements at home rather than having them mailed to you.<\/p>\n<p style=\"padding-left: 30px; text-align: left;\">PROTECT FINANCIAL RECORDS AND CANCELED CHECKS<\/p>\n<p style=\"padding-left: 30px; text-align: left;\">Keep financial documents and records in a safe place-away from anyone, such as workers, who may come into your home. Safeguard new or unused checks as well as ATM and credit card receipts. This information can be used by fraudsters to access your accounts.<\/p>\n<p style=\"padding-left: 30px; text-align: left;\">SHRED MAIL YOU NO LONGER WANT<\/p>\n<p style=\"padding-left: 30px; text-align: left;\">Consider a home paper shredder to dispose of all sensitive or financial documents, including invoices or unwanted money solicitations. Fraudsters can use these to assume your identity.<\/p>\n<p style=\"padding-left: 30px; text-align: left;\">USE TRUSTED ATMS<\/p>\n<p style=\"padding-left: 30px; text-align: left;\">Only use your ATM card in well-lit public places. Avoid any ATMs that look strange, tampered with or out of place<\/p>\n<p style=\"padding-left: 30px; text-align: left;\">KEEP YOUR INFORMATION PRIVATE<\/p>\n<p style=\"padding-left: 30px; text-align: left;\">Don&#8217;t give out financial information on the telephone, such as your checking account or credit card numbers, unless you initiate the call and know the person or organization to whom you are speaking. Be especially protective of your Social Security number and date of birth. Do not give personal information to anyone who calls you, even someone claiming to be from J.P. Morgan. Legitimate representatives of J.P. Morgan will never contact you by phone or email to request your PIN or password.<\/p>\n<p style=\"padding-left: 30px; text-align: left;\">ERASE PERSONAL DATA BEFORE DISCARDING A COMPUTER<\/p>\n<p style=\"padding-left: 30px; text-align: left;\">Completely remove all personal information from any computer or mobile device you plan to replace. Use a wipe utility program to overwrite the entire hard drive or check your owner&#8217;s manual, the service provider&#8217;s website, or the device manufacturer&#8217;s website for information on how to permanently delete information.<\/p>\n<p style=\"padding-left: 30px; text-align: left;\">CONDUCT ONLINE TRANSACTIONS WITH CARE<\/p>\n<p style=\"padding-left: 30px; text-align: left;\">Make sure the websites you visit to conduct financial transactions or purchase goods and services are secure and protect your data from Internet theft. Look for websites that use Secure Socket Layer (SSL) technology to encrypt your personal information. Such sites use https:\/\/ at the start of their web addresses (URLs).<\/p>\n<p style=\"padding-left: 30px; text-align: left;\">Refrain from using a public computer for any purpose (this applies to hotel &#8220;business centers,&#8221; Internet cafes, etc.). Public computers may be infected with keystroke-logging malware, thereby capturing your username and password. \u0007 If at all possible, avoid using an Internet-based email account to conduct bank business. Refrain from storing financial information in email files or sending files via email. \u0007 Avoid using public wireless networks.<\/p>\n<p style=\"padding-left: 30px; text-align: left;\">BE ALERT TO FRAUDULENT EMAIL<\/p>\n<p style=\"padding-left: 30px; text-align: left;\">Avoid opening files, clicking on links or downloading programs sent by strangers. Opening these files may expose your system either to a computer virus or to spyware that captures your passwords and\/or other information as you type. \u0007 If a company that claims to have an account with you sends an email asking for personal information, go to its site (avoid using any links in the email; connect directly from your browser), and contact the company through customer service. Or, call the customer service number listed on your account statement. Ask whether the company really sent a request. \u0007 Delete without opening email you receive from unknown senders. \u0007 Be suspicious of emails from a trusted friend asking for personal information; also beware of emails with typos or strange word\/sentence construction. \u0007 Do not respond to threatening emails, such as one saying your account has been compromised.
